Compartir a través de


UsbDeviceDescriptor Clase

Definición

Deriva información del descriptor de dispositivo USB del dispositivo. Para obtener una explicación del descriptor de dispositivo, consulte la tabla 9.8 en la especificación de bus serie universal.

public ref class UsbDeviceDescriptor sealed
/// [Windows.Foundation.Metadata.ContractVersion(Windows.Foundation.UniversalApiContract, 65536)]
/// [Windows.Foundation.Metadata.MarshalingBehavior(Windows.Foundation.Metadata.MarshalingType.Agile)]
class UsbDeviceDescriptor final
[Windows.Foundation.Metadata.ContractVersion(typeof(Windows.Foundation.UniversalApiContract), 65536)]
[Windows.Foundation.Metadata.MarshalingBehavior(Windows.Foundation.Metadata.MarshalingType.Agile)]
public sealed class UsbDeviceDescriptor
Public NotInheritable Class UsbDeviceDescriptor
Herencia
Object Platform::Object IInspectable UsbDeviceDescriptor
Atributos

Requisitos de Windows

Familia de dispositivos
Windows 10 (se introdujo en la versión 10.0.10240.0)
API contract
Windows.Foundation.UniversalApiContract (se introdujo en la versión v1.0)

Comentarios

La clase UsbDeviceDescriptor no incluye cadenas de fabricante, producto y número de serie que se incluyen en un descriptor definido por el dispositivo. Puede obtener esas cadenas mediante el espacio de nombres Windows.Devices.Enumeration . Para obtener información sobre un descriptor de dispositivo USB, consulte la parte superior de este tema: Descriptores de dispositivo USB.

Propiedades

BcdDeviceRevision

Obtiene el campo bcdDeviceRevision del descriptor del dispositivo USB. El valor indica el número de revisión definido por el dispositivo y es un número decimal codificado de forma binaria.

BcdUsb

Obtiene el campo bcdUSB del descriptor de dispositivo USB. El valor indica la versión de la especificación USB a la que se ajusta el dispositivo.

MaxPacketSize0

Obtiene el campo bMaxPacketSize0 del descriptor de dispositivo USB. El valor indica el tamaño máximo del paquete, en bytes, para el punto de conexión cero del dispositivo. Este valor puede ser 8, 16, 32 o 64.

NumberOfConfigurations

Obtiene el campo bNumConfigurations del descriptor del dispositivo USB. El valor indica el recuento total de configuraciones USB compatibles con el dispositivo.

ProductId

Obtiene el campo idProduct del descriptor de dispositivo USB. Este valor indica el identificador de producto específico del dispositivo y lo asigna el fabricante.

VendorId

Obtiene el campo idVendor del descriptor de dispositivo USB. El valor indica el identificador del proveedor del dispositivo según lo asignado por el comité de especificación USB.

Se aplica a